While regulatory T cells (T<sub>regs</sub>) and macrophages have been recognized as key orchestrators of cancer-associated immunosuppression, their cellular crosstalk within tumors has been poorly characterized. Here, using spontaneous models for breast cancer, we demonstrate that tumor-associated macrophages (TAMs) contribute to the intratumoral accumulation of T<sub>regs</sub> by promoting the conversion of conventional CD4<sup>+</sup> T cells (T<sub>convs</sub>) into T<sub>regs</sub>.
